WHAT?

This community is for those who live in the real world, be they atheists, secular humanists, freethinkers, skeptics or anyone else with a naturalistic worldview. A positive-sounding, stigma-free umbrella term was coined in 2003 to unite such people: Brights.


* A Bright is a person who has a naturalistic worldview.

* A Bright's worldview is free of supernatural and mystical elements.

* The ethics and actions of a Bright are based on a naturalistic worldview.


That's it: if you meet these criteria, you are a Bright.

WHY?

Atheists etc. have a bad reputation in today's overwhelmingly religious and superstitious society. More than 50% of Americans have a “negative” or “highly negative” view of people who do not believe in God. We are perceived as arrogant, joyless, narrow-minded and supercilious, and our opinions are neglected. Meanwhile, religion, new-ageism and so forth are in the ascendent. In this climate, it is important that we nonbelievers are able to feel positive about our worldview.
